Liquidators sent in as Nangus whisky and beef investment schemes sour


• Sign up to receive the top stories in Australia every day at noon“The orders were sought by Asic due to concerns about the solvency and lack of management of the companies,” Asic said. Nant, the company running the whisky barrel investment scheme, began fobbing off investors who had expected to get their cash out when the barrels reached maturity after four years. One investor, who had a child with a disability, put the family’s entire nest egg into the cattle scheme. Meanwhile, the Nant whisky business was sold to Australian Whisky Holdings in March 2017.
